Huts around Bad Bellingen are situated in the Markgräflerland region, known for its vineyards and proximity to the Rhine valley. The area offers diverse landscapes, from gentle hills to forest trails, providing opportunities for outdoor exploration. Bad Bellingen itself is recognized for its spa facilities and serves as a gateway to the southern Black Forest. The region's natural setting allows for various activities, including walks that lead to traditional eateries and shelters.

Barbecue area at the “Hexehüsli” with table furniture and barbecue area with grate. The barbecue area is part of the Schafberg Panorama Trail in Efringen-Kirchen. There are three information boards providing information about different grape varieties. The water reservoir with a viewing platform right next to it, as well as the hut, are now (as of October 2023) cordoned off due to frequent vandalism. The associated keys can be borrowed from the municipal administration.

The term 'huts' in the Bad Bellingen region often refers to a variety of establishments. You'll find rustic eateries and traditional restaurants like the highly-regarded Berghofstüble, known for its regional cuisine and panoramic views. Additionally, there are simpler shelters and barbecue areas, such as the Höllhütte shelter and barbecue area, which provide resting points for hikers.
Visitors frequently enjoy the Hexenplatz Hut, a well-known resting place and crossroads on the Hochblauen hiking tour. Another favorite is the Höllhütte shelter and barbecue area, appreciated for its facilities and often stocked fireplace. The Langenebene Hut, a newly rebuilt cabin on the Westweg, is also a popular stop.
Yes, several spots provide excellent views. The Berghofstüble, for instance, offers panoramic vistas over Bad Bellingen, the Rhine valley, and even to the Vosges mountains. The Sophienruhe Viewpoint and Shelter is another excellent choice, providing a wonderful view, especially towards the Vosges on clear days. The Hexehüsli barbecue area on the Panoramaweg Schafberg also boasts beautiful distant views.
Many huts and the trails leading to them are suitable for families. The Hexenplatz Hut, Langenebene Hut, and Sophienruhe Viewpoint and Shelter are all categorized as family-friendly. Yes, many huts are situated along popular hiking routes. For example, the Hexenplatz Hut is a key stop on the Hochblauen hiking tour, and the Langenebene Hut is located directly on the Westweg. You can find various hiking options, from easy to difficult, in the hiking guides for Bad Bellingen.
The facilities vary by hut. Some, like the Höllhütte shelter and barbecue area, are well-maintained with fireplaces and barbecue spots, often stocked with firewood. Others, such as the Langenebene Hut, offer large benches for resting. Eateries like Berghofstüble provide full dining services. Many also offer seating and shelter from the elements.
The Markgräflerland region, with its vineyards and diverse landscapes, is enjoyable thro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n are particularly pleasant for hiking and cycling, offering mild weather and beautiful scenery. Summer is also popular, especially for enjoying terraces with views. Some huts, like the Berghofstüble, may offer elegant winter garden options for cooler months.
Yes, the region has some historical interest. The Hexenplatz Hut is noted as a historical site, and the Langenebene Hut has a history of being rebuilt after a fire. Not far from Langenebene Hut, you can also find the Sausenburg ruins, adding a historical element to your visit.
